So it seems like a PhD is pretty rare – but how rare is it where … Web8 okt. 2024 · Since 2000, the number of people age 25 and over whose highest degree was a master’s has doubled to 21 million. The number of doctoral degree holders has more than doubled to 4.5 million. Now, about 13.1 percent of U.S. adults have an advanced degree, … There are many reasons you may want to contact the Census Bureau. Web21 feb. 2024 · Press Release Number CB19-TPS.09. FEB. 21, 2024 — In the last two decades, the number of people with master’s and doctoral degrees has doubled. Since … Web31 jan. 2013 · In other disciplines the number of PhDs is traditionally lower. In 2011 5,014 Doctorates were granted in Humanities, 4,691 in Education and 4,526 in Social Sciences. The number of PhDs in Education fell from 6,356 in 2001 to 4,691 in 2011, and the number of PhDs in Humanities stayed almost at the same level, with a slight decrease.
